#2c28f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c28fe is composed of 17.3% red, 15.7%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.7% cyan, 84.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 241.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 57.6%. #2c28fe color hex could be obtained by blending #5850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#2c28f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c28fe has RGB values of R:44, G:40,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 2894078.

Shades and Tints of #2c28fe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000013 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c28fe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8c9a is the less saturated color, while #2c28fe is the most saturated one.
